Hi guys, glad you like it. I'll try to cut the vid in two so it can go up on YouTube.

A few things worth to notice:

- extremely loud sounds actually muffle other sounds for a seconds or two. During the sequence with the Russian tanks there is a good example of this, when the main gun fires and all other sounds are drowned out. Think "Saving Private Ryan" here when they're storming the beach and you get the sequence where Capt Miller doesn't hear a thing when a grenade goes off close by. This effect is very natural and perhaps that's why it's not even so apparent. That's also one of the reasons why sometimes loud gun fire, such as from the MG34, appears to be not as loud. I was actually too close with the camera to it. If you move away a bit more, you often get a more "full" sound.

- during the air combat sequence, did you notice how the gun fire sound changes during the flyover? Doppler Effect.

- during the artillery sequence, you can position the camera in the path of the incoming arty rounds and hear them crack by. Positional sound.

The video compression still took some of the sound quality away, and perhaps accounts for what Reichenberg posted under his point 2.
